SQlÊý¾ÝÀàÐÍ( _ ѧSQL¾Í´ÓÊý¾ÝÀàÐÍ¿ªÊ¼°É£¡)
SQlÊý¾ÝÀàÐÍ(-_-ѧSQL¾Í´ÓÊý¾ÝÀàÐÍ¿ªÊ¼°É£¡)
bit ÕûÐÍ
ÆäÖµÖ»ÄÜÊÇ0¡¢1»ò¿ÕÖµ¡£
ÕâÖÖÊý¾ÝÀàÐÍÓÃÓÚ´æ´¢Ö»ÓÐÁ½ÖÖ¿ÉÄÜÖµµÄÊý¾Ý£¬ÈçYes »òNo¡¢True »òFalse ¡¢On »òOff.
int ÕûÐÍ 4¸ö×Ö½Ú
´Ó- 2^31(-2147483648)µ½2^31 (2147483 647)Ö®¼äµÄÕûÊý¡£
´æ´¢µ½Êý¾Ý¿âµÄ¼¸ºõËùÓÐÊýÖµÐ͵ÄÊý¾Ý¶¼¿ÉÒÔÓÃÕâÖÖÊý¾ÝÀàÐÍ¡£
smallint ÕûÐÍ 2¸ö×Ö½Ú
smallint Êý¾ÝÀàÐÍ¿ÉÒÔ´æ´¢´Ó- 2^15(-32768)µ½2^15(32767)Ö®¼äµÄÕûÊý¡£
tinyint ÕûÐÍ 1¸ö×Ö½Ú
tinyint Êý¾ÝÀàÐÍÄÜ´æ´¢´Ó0µ½255 Ö®¼äµÄÕûÊý¡£
numeric ¡¢ decimal ¾«È·ÊýÖµÐÍ
´Ó-1038-1µ½1038-1µÄ¹Ì¶¨¾«¶ÈºÍ·¶Î§µÄÊýÖµÐÍÊý¾Ý¡£
ʹÓÃÕâÖÖÊý¾ÝÀàÐÍʱ£¬±ØÐëÖ¸¶¨·¶Î§ºÍ¾«¶È¡£
·¶Î§ÊÇСÊýµã×óÓÒËùÄÜ´æ´¢µÄÊý×ÖµÄ×ÜλÊý£¬¾«¶ÈÊÇСÊýµãÓұߴ洢µÄÊý×ÖµÄλÊý¡£
money »õ±ÒÐÍ
ÕâÖÖÊý¾ÝÀàÐÍÄÜ´æ´¢´Ó-9220ÒÚµ½9220 ÒÚÖ®¼äµÄÊý¾Ý£¬¾«È·µ½»õ±Òµ¥Î»µÄÍò·ÖÖ®Ò»¡£
smallmoney »õ±ÒÐÍ
ÕâÖÖÊý¾ÝÀàÐÍÄÜ´æ´¢´Ó-214748.3648 µ½214748.3647 Ö®¼äµÄÊý¾Ý£¬¾«È·µ½»õ±Òµ¥Î»µÄÍò·ÖÖ®Ò»¡£
float ¸¡µãÊýÖµÐÍ
´Ó-1.79E+308µ½1.79E+308 Ö®¼äµÄÈÎÒâÊý¡£
real ʵÐÍ
ÔÚ-3.40E+38µ½3.40E+38Ö®¼äµÄ¸¡µãÊý¡£
datetime ÈÕÆÚʱ¼äÐÍ
´Ó1753Äê1ÔÂ1ÈÕµ½9999Äê12ÔÂ31ÈÕ¼äËùÓеÄÈÕÆÚºÍʱ¼äÊý¾Ý£¬¾«È·µ½Èý°Ù·ÖÖ®Ò»Ãë»ò3.33ºÁÃë¡£
Smalldatetime ÈÕÆÚʱ¼äÐÍ
´Ó1900Äê1ÔÂ1ÈÕµ½2079Äê6ÔÂ6ÈÕ¼äµÄÈÕÆÚºÍʱ¼ä£¬¾«È·µ½Ò»·ÖÖÓ¡£
cursor ÌØÊâÊý¾ÝÐÍ
Ëü°üº¬Ò»¸ö¶ÔÓαêµÄÒýÓá£ÕâÖÖÊý¾ÝÀàÐÍÓÃÔÚ´æ´¢¹ý³ÌÖУ¬¶øÇÒ´´½¨±íʱ²»ÄÜÓá£
timestamp ÌØÊâÊý¾ÝÐÍ
ÓÃÀ´´´½¨Ò»¸öÊý¾Ý¿â·¶Î§ÄÚµÄΨһÊýÂë¡£
Ò»¸ö±íÖÐÖ»ÄÜÓÐÒ»¸ötimestampÁС£Ã¿´Î²åÈë»òÐÞ¸ÄÒ»ÐÐʱ£¬timestampÁеÄÖµ¶¼»á¸Ä±ä¡£
Uniqueidentifier ÌØÊâÊý¾ÝÐÍ
È«¾ÖΨһ±êʶ·û£¬¼´GUID¡£¿ÉÒÔʹÓÃNEWID º¯Êý»òת»»Ò»¸ö×Ö·û´®ÎªÎ¨Ò»±êʶ·ûÀ´³õʼ»¯¾ßÓÐΨһ±êʶ·ûµÄÁÐ .
char ×Ö·ûÐÍ
´æ´¢Ö¸¶¨³¤¶ÈµÄ¶¨³
Ïà¹ØÎĵµ£º
ÐèÇó£ºÓÐexcelÎļþ£¬º¬¶à¸ösheet£¬Ã¿¸ösheetµÄÄÚÈݶÔÓ¦²åÈëµ½Ò»ÕÅ±í£¬sheetµÄÃû³Æ¾ÍÊǶÔÓ¦µÄ±íÃû³Æ¡£
ÿһÐÐΪÁÐÃû£¬ÀýÈ磺
´ï³É£º½«Ã¿¸ösheetÊä³ö³ÉÒ»¸öÒÔsheetÃû³ÆÃüÃûµÄsqlÎļþ£¬ÄÚÈÝΪÿÐÐÄÚÈݵÄinsertÓï¾ä¡£
ÒÔÉÏͼΪÀý»áÉú³ÉÈý¸ösqlÎļþ£¬·Ö±ðÊÇTF_R_TERMINAL_ARCH.sql£¬ TF_R_STOCK_TRADE.sql ºÍ TF_R_STOC ......
declare @t varchar(255),@c varchar(255)
declare table_cursor cursor for select a.name,b.name
from sysobjects a,syscolumns b ,systypes c
where a.id=b.id and a.xtype='u'&n ......
Ò»¡¢ SQL SERVER ºÍACCESSµÄÊý¾Ýµ¼Èëµ¼³ö
³£¹æµÄÊý¾Ýµ¼Èëµ¼³ö£º
ʹÓÃDTSÏòµ¼Ç¨ÒÆÄãµÄAccessÊý¾Ýµ½SQL Server£¬Äã¿ÉÒÔʹÓÃÕâЩ²½Öè:
¡¡¡¡1ÔÚSQL SERVERÆóÒµ¹ÜÀíÆ÷ÖеÄTools£¨¹¤¾ß£©²Ëµ¥ÉÏ£¬Ñ¡ÔñData Transformation
¡¡¡¡2Services£¨Êý¾Ýת»»·þÎñ£©£¬È»ºó ......
¹¤×÷ÖÐÅöµ½µÄС¼¼ÇÉ£¬±ÈÈç˵ҪÓÃÊý¾Ý±íÀïÈ¡³ö×¢²áÓû§µÄ×ÊÁÏ£¬ÐÔ±ðΪ1ÔòÏÔʾΪÄÐÉú£»ÐÔ±ðΪ2ÔòÏÔʾΪŮÉú£»ÒÔǰ¶¼ÊÇ´Ó±íÀïÈ¡³öÊý¾Ý£¬È»ºóÔÙÓôúÂë½øÐÐÅжϣ¬Îª1ÔòÏÔʾΪÄÐÉú£»Îª2ÔòÏÔʾΪŮÉú£»Æäʵµ¥ÓÃSQLÓï¾ä¾Í¿ÉÒÔ×öµ½£¬ÈçÏ£º
Ö±½ÓʹÓÃcase when else Óï¾ä
Case¾ßÓÐÁ½ÖÖ¸ñʽ¡£¼òµ¥Caseº¯ÊýºÍCaseË ......
Êý¾Ý¿â¿ìÕÕÊÇMSSQL2005µÄй¦ÄÜ£¬½öÔÚ Microsoft SQL Server 2005 Enterprise Edition ÖпÉÓ᣶øÇÒSQL Server Management Studio ²»Ö§³Ö´´½¨Êý¾Ý¿â¿ìÕÕ£¬´´½¨¿ìÕÕµÄΨһ·½Ê½ÊÇʹÓà Transact-SQL¡£
Êý¾Ý¿â¿ìÕÕÊÇÊý¾Ý¿â£¨³ÆÎª“Ô´Êý¾Ý¿â”£©µÄÖ»¶Á¾²Ì¬ÊÓͼ¡£ÔÚ´´½¨Ê±£¬Ã¿¸öÊý¾Ý¿â¿ìÕÕÔÚÊÂÎñÉ϶¼ÓëÔ´Êý¾Ý¿âÒ»Ö ......